OpenCV Raspberry Pi printf() not displaying

OpenCV Raspberry Pi printf() not displaying

本文关键字:not displaying printf Raspberry Pi OpenCV      更新时间:2023-10-16

我正试图在树莓派上使用OpenCV进行图像处理。我已经安装了相关的软件包和OpenCV,但由于某种原因,我甚至无法编译printf();

#include <iostream>
#include <stdio.h>
using namespace std;
int main(){
printf("hello world");
return 0;
}

在我使用g++filename.cpp运行此命令后,控制台上的输出为空,它不打印任何内容,而是请求下一个命令。我缺什么了吗?

为了成功编译OpenCV项目,您必须链接到OpenCV库。

在命令行上编译时,我总是使用pkg config来链接所需的库。

安装了pkg配置后,请尝试:

g++ `pkg-config --libs --cflags opencv` -std=c++11 yourfile.cpp